From adb9b1d5d87fbb1a1fea347b4d1aae7e67a3955d Mon Sep 17 00:00:00 2001 From: julian laplace Date: Thu, 27 Oct 2022 17:19:25 +0200 Subject: file sorting --- public/assets/js/lib/views/details/audioPlayer.js | 1 + public/assets/js/lib/views/stream/hootstream.js | 4 ++-- 2 files changed, 3 insertions(+), 2 deletions(-) (limited to 'public/assets/js/lib') diff --git a/public/assets/js/lib/views/details/audioPlayer.js b/public/assets/js/lib/views/details/audioPlayer.js index 700daa5..a2e38e5 100644 --- a/public/assets/js/lib/views/details/audioPlayer.js +++ b/public/assets/js/lib/views/details/audioPlayer.js @@ -77,6 +77,7 @@ const AudioPlayer = View.extend({ */ onPlay: function (element) { if (!this.active) { + this.$el.removeClass("unloaded"); this.active = true; this.$el.addClass("active"); } diff --git a/public/assets/js/lib/views/stream/hootstream.js b/public/assets/js/lib/views/stream/hootstream.js index 4d64cf6..50b2f46 100644 --- a/public/assets/js/lib/views/stream/hootstream.js +++ b/public/assets/js/lib/views/stream/hootstream.js @@ -262,8 +262,8 @@ var HootStream = View.extend({ .map(([image]) => image); // console.log(filteredImages); - // console.log(thread); + return [ "
", this.renderHoot({ @@ -344,7 +344,7 @@ var HootStream = View.extend({ return null; } const $table = $("
"); - for (const file of files) { + for (const file of files.sort((file) => file.filename.toLowerCase())) { const $el = this.renderFile(this.fileTemplate, file); $table.append($el); } -- cgit v1.2.3-70-g09d2